Is the Larger Business Loan one that requires security?
Asset security is necessary for accessing funds over $150,000. It’s in the form of a charge on assets, and could include the registration of this through the PPSR or the registration of a caveat.
A director’s or personal ensure is a promise to repay a loan which is generally in nature rather than specifying the security of a specific asset. The person who is signing the ensure is personally accountable if the business creditor is unable to pay back the debt.
The Personal Property Securities Register (PPSR) is a central, national online register operated by the New Zealand Government. It reflects security interests which are registered with respect to personal property (including objects or assets). The PPSR grants the priority of personal property granted depending on the date that a security interest was registered.
Caveats are legal document lodged to provide the legal claim on a property.

What’s an asset-based borrow (a secured loan)?
Asset-based borrowing is when the business owner makes use of an asset that they own to make the funds for a loan. The asset can be either an individual property, such as the family home, or an business asset such as a vehicle or piece of equipment.
The vast majority of lending institutions, including the largest banks, are inclined to secure loans against assets. If you’re having trouble paying back the loan then the asset could be taken over by the lender. In essence, it is means of securing new funding taking advantage of the value of what you already own.
